About

Maria Aamelfot is a scholar working on Immunology, Animal Science and Zoology and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Maria Aamelfot has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 370 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Immunology, 15 papers in Animal Science and Zoology and 4 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Maria Aamelfot’s work include Aquaculture disease management and microbiota (18 papers), Animal Virus Infections Studies (15 papers) and Invertebrate Immune Response Mechanisms (5 papers). Maria Aamelfot is often cited by papers focused on Aquaculture disease management and microbiota (18 papers), Animal Virus Infections Studies (15 papers) and Invertebrate Immune Response Mechanisms (5 papers). Maria Aamelfot collaborates with scholars based in Norway, United Kingdom and Denmark. Maria Aamelfot's co-authors include Knut Falk, Ole Bendik Dale, Simon Chioma Weli, Erling Olaf Koppang, Debes Hammershaimb Christiansen, Alastair McBeath, Iveta Matějusová, Sylvie L. Benestad, Patricia L. White and Turhan Markussen and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Journal of Virology and International Journal of Epidemiology.
